Home
last modified time | relevance | path

Searched refs:block_end (Results 1 – 25 of 60) sorted by relevance

123

/external/mesa3d/src/mesa/drivers/dri/i965/
Dintel_asm_annotation.c72 if (annotation[i].block_end) { in dump_assembly()
73 fprintf(stderr, " END B%d", annotation[i].block_end->num); in dump_assembly()
75 &annotation[i].block_end->children) { in dump_assembly()
137 ann->block_end = cfg->blocks[annotation->cur_block]; in annotate()
186 cur->block_end = NULL; in annotation_insert_error()
Dintel_asm_annotation.h44 struct bblock_t *block_end; member
/external/swiftshader/third_party/LLVM/lib/Transforms/Scalar/
DLoopDeletion.cpp112 for (Loop::block_iterator LI = L->block_begin(), LE = L->block_end(); in IsLoopDead()
205 for (Loop::block_iterator LI = L->block_begin(), LE = L->block_end(); in runOnLoop()
227 for (Loop::block_iterator LI = L->block_begin(), LE = L->block_end(); in runOnLoop()
235 blocks.insert(L->block_begin(), L->block_end()); in runOnLoop()
DLoopUnswitch.cpp239 E = currentLoop->block_end(); I != E; ++I) { in processCurrentLoop()
442 E = currentLoop->block_end(); in UnswitchIfProfitable()
471 for (Loop::block_iterator I = L->block_begin(), E = L->block_end(); in CloneLoop()
601 LoopBlocks.insert(LoopBlocks.end(), L->block_begin(), L->block_end()); in UnswitchNontrivialCondition()
DLoopUnrollPass.cpp114 for (Loop::block_iterator I = L->block_begin(), E = L->block_end(); in ApproximateLoopSize()
DLoopIdiomRecognize.cpp211 for (Loop::block_iterator BI = L->block_begin(), E = L->block_end(); BI != E; in runOnLoop()
388 for (Loop::block_iterator BI = L->block_begin(), E = L->block_end(); BI != E; in mayLoopAccessLocation()
/external/llvm/lib/Transforms/Scalar/
DLoopDeletion.cpp83 for (Loop::block_iterator LI = L->block_begin(), LE = L->block_end(); in isLoopDead()
176 for (Loop::block_iterator LI = L->block_begin(), LE = L->block_end(); in runImpl()
197 for (Loop::block_iterator LI = L->block_begin(), LE = L->block_end(); in runImpl()
205 blocks.insert(L->block_begin(), L->block_end()); in runImpl()
DLoopDataPrefetch.cpp188 for (Loop::block_iterator I = L->block_begin(), IE = L->block_end(); in runOnLoop()
219 for (Loop::block_iterator I = L->block_begin(), IE = L->block_end(); in runOnLoop()
DLoopUnswitch.cpp288 for (Loop::block_iterator I = L->block_begin(), E = L->block_end(); I != E; in countLoop()
582 E = currentLoop->block_end(); I != E; ++I) { in processCurrentLoop()
733 for (Loop::block_iterator I = L->block_begin(), E = L->block_end(); in CloneLoop()
1046 LoopBlocks.insert(LoopBlocks.end(), L->block_begin(), L->block_end()); in UnswitchNontrivialCondition()
/external/swiftshader/third_party/LLVM/lib/Analysis/
DLoopInfo.cpp265 SmallPtrSet<BasicBlock*, 16> LoopBBs(block_begin(), block_end()); in isLCSSAForm()
267 for (block_iterator BI = block_begin(), E = block_end(); BI != E; ++BI) { in isLCSSAForm()
305 SmallPtrSet<BasicBlock *, 16> LoopBBs(block_begin(), block_end()); in hasDedicatedExits()
330 SmallVector<BasicBlock *, 128> LoopBBs(block_begin(), block_end()); in getUniqueExitBlocks()
335 for (block_iterator BI = block_begin(), BE = block_end(); BI != BE; ++BI) { in getUniqueExitBlocks()
482 BE = Unloop->block_end(); BI != BE; ++BI) { in removeBlocksFromAncestors()
610 E = Unloop->block_end(); I != E; ++I) { in updateUnloop()
DRegionPrinter.cpp125 BE = R->block_end(); BI != BE; ++BI) { in printRegionCluster()
DRegionPass.cpp198 for (Region::block_iterator I = R->block_begin(), E = R->block_end(); in runOnRegion()
DRegionInfo.cpp255 Region::block_iterator Region::block_end() { in block_end() function in Region
263 Region::const_block_iterator Region::block_end() const { in block_end() function in Region
430 for (const_block_iterator I = block_begin(), E = block_end(); I!=E; ++I) in print()
/external/swiftshader/third_party/LLVM/include/llvm/Analysis/
DLoopInfo.h113 return std::find(block_begin(), block_end(), BB) != block_end(); in contains()
136 block_iterator block_end() const { return Blocks.end(); } in block_end() function
188 SmallVector<BlockT*, 128> LoopBBs(block_begin(), block_end()); in getExitingBlocks()
192 for (block_iterator BI = block_begin(), BE = block_end(); BI != BE; ++BI) in getExitingBlocks()
219 SmallVector<BlockT*, 128> LoopBBs(block_begin(), block_end()); in getExitBlocks()
223 for (block_iterator BI = block_begin(), BE = block_end(); BI != BE; ++BI) in getExitBlocks()
250 SmallVector<BlockT*, 128> LoopBBs(block_begin(), block_end()); in getExitEdges()
254 for (block_iterator BI = block_begin(), BE = block_end(); BI != BE; ++BI) in getExitEdges()
421 SmallVector<BlockT*, 128> LoopBBs(block_begin(), block_end()); in verifyLoop()
425 for (block_iterator I = block_begin(), E = block_end(); I != E; ++I) { in verifyLoop()
[all …]
DRegionInfo.h491 block_iterator block_end();
494 const_block_iterator block_end() const;
/external/llvm/include/llvm/Analysis/
DLoopInfoImpl.h37 for (block_iterator BI = block_begin(), BE = block_end(); BI != BE; ++BI) in getExitingBlocks()
66 for (block_iterator BI = block_begin(), BE = block_end(); BI != BE; ++BI) in getExitBlocks()
91 for (block_iterator BI = block_begin(), BE = block_end(); BI != BE; ++BI) in getExitEdges()
291 for (block_iterator BI = (*I)->block_begin(), BE = (*I)->block_end(); in verifyLoop()
DRegionInfo.h599 block_iterator block_end() { return block_iterator(); }
604 const_block_iterator block_end() const { return const_block_iterator(); }
611 return block_range(block_begin(), block_end());
618 return const_block_range(block_begin(), block_end());
/external/swiftshader/third_party/LLVM/lib/Transforms/Utils/
DLCSSA.cpp130 LoopBlocks.insert(LoopBlocks.end(), L->block_begin(), L->block_end()); in runOnLoop()
137 for (Loop::block_iterator BBI = L->block_begin(), E = L->block_end(); in runOnLoop()
/external/mesa3d/src/compiler/nir/
Dnir_control_flow.c666 nir_block *block_begin, *block_end, *block_before, *block_after; in nir_cf_extract() local
682 split_block_cursor(end, &block_end, &block_after); in nir_cf_extract()
691 nir_cf_node *cf_node_end = &block_end->cf_node; in nir_cf_extract()
/external/swiftshader/third_party/LLVM/lib/CodeGen/
DMachineLoopRanges.cpp63 E = Loop->block_end(); I != E; ++I) { in MachineLoopRange()
/external/llvm/include/llvm/Support/
DGCOV.h277 BlockIterator block_end() const { return Blocks.end(); } in block_end() function
279 return make_range(block_begin(), block_end()); in blocks()
/external/llvm/unittests/Analysis/
DLoopPassManagerTest.cpp49 for (auto I = L.block_begin(), E = L.block_end(); I != E; ++I) in run()
/external/llvm/lib/Target/PowerPC/
DPPCLoopPreIncPrep.cpp184 for (Loop::block_iterator I = L->block_begin(), IE = L->block_end(); in runOnLoop()
432 for (Loop::block_iterator I = L->block_begin(), IE = L->block_end(); in runOnLoop()
/external/mesa3d/src/compiler/spirv/
Dvtn_cfg.c585 const uint32_t *block_end = block->merge ? block->merge : in vtn_emit_cf_list() local
588 block_start = vtn_foreach_instruction(b, block_start, block_end, in vtn_emit_cf_list()
591 vtn_foreach_instruction(b, block_start, block_end, handler); in vtn_emit_cf_list()
/external/llvm/lib/Analysis/
DLoopInfo.cpp484 BE = Unloop.block_end(); BI != BE; ++BI) { in removeBlocksFromAncestors()
598 E = Unloop->block_end(); in markAsRemoved()

123